Popularity or respect?

Posted on January 20, 2020 by Bryan Tomie

Another gem from “Essentialism: The Disciplined Pursuit of Less” by Greg McKeown. Now highly recommended.

When you say ‘no’ to someone or something you are trading popularity for respect.

Taking this one step further, if you don’t say anything (in some cases today known as ‘ghosting’) you lose both popularity and respect.
